What is the Opposite(Antonym) of “illusion”?

The Opposite(Antonym) of “illusion”

The antonyms of illusion are reality and truth. An illusion is a false perception or belief, while reality and truth refer to what is actually happening or existing.

Definitions and Examples of reality, truth

Learn when and how to use these words with these examples!

The state of things as they actually exist, rather than as they may appear or might be imagined.

Example

The harsh reality of the situation was that they were running out of time.

The quality or state of being in accordance with fact or reality.

Example

He always told the truth, even when it was difficult.

Key Differences: reality vs truth

  • 1Reality refers to the actual state of things, while illusion refers to a false perception or belief.
  • 2Truth refers to what is in accordance with fact or reality, while illusion refers to a false perception or belief.
